Berlin Art Week
Every September, Berlin Art Week heralds the start of the new art season. Over 100 museums, collections, galleries, project spaces and an art fair put together a varied festival programme, transforming the German capital into a hotspot for contemporary art for five days.

La Biennale di Venezia
La Biennale di Venezia has been for 130 years one of the most prestigious cultural institutions in the world. The history of the La Biennale di Venezia dates back from 1895, when the first International Art Exhibition was organized. In the 1930s new festivals were born: Music, Cinema, and Theatre (the Venice Film Festival in 1932 was the first film festival in history). In 1980 the first International Architecture Exhibition took place, and in 1999 Dance made its debut at La Biennale.
London Design Festival
London Design Festival celebrates and promotes the city as a design capital on the global stage.
Annual event that promotes the city’s creativity, drawing in the country’s greatest thinkers, practitioners, retailers and educators to a deliver an unmissable celebration of design. As one of the world’s leading design events, the Festival has also served as the blueprint for design weeks and festivals globally and continues to be a key moment on the cultural calendar.
